OpenTelemetry中文版的数据聚合工具有哪些?
在数字化转型的浪潮中,OpenTelemetry作为一种开源的分布式追踪系统,已经成为监控和观测现代应用的关键工具。数据聚合作为OpenTelemetry的核心功能之一,能够帮助开发者更有效地收集、处理和分析应用性能数据。那么,OpenTelemetry中文版的数据聚合工具有哪些呢?本文将为您详细介绍。
一、OpenTelemetry概述
OpenTelemetry是一个开源项目,旨在提供一个统一的、可扩展的、跨语言的追踪、监控和日志系统。它允许开发者轻松地收集、处理和分析应用性能数据,从而提高应用的性能和稳定性。OpenTelemetry支持多种数据聚合工具,这些工具可以帮助开发者更好地理解应用性能,优化资源分配。
二、OpenTelemetry中文版数据聚合工具
- Prometheus
Prometheus是一款开源的监控和告警工具,它支持对应用性能数据进行实时监控和聚合。在OpenTelemetry中,Prometheus可以通过Prometheus Exporter插件将追踪数据导出到Prometheus中,实现数据的聚合和分析。
案例:某电商平台的开发者使用Prometheus结合OpenTelemetry,成功实现了对应用性能数据的实时监控,及时发现并解决了性能瓶颈。
- Grafana
Grafana是一款开源的可视化工具,它可以将Prometheus、InfluxDB等数据源中的数据进行可视化展示。在OpenTelemetry中,开发者可以将聚合后的数据导出到Grafana中,实现数据的可视化分析。
案例:某金融科技公司的开发者使用Grafana结合OpenTelemetry,将应用性能数据以图表的形式展示,便于团队快速定位问题并优化性能。
- Jaeger
Jaeger是一款开源的分布式追踪系统,它支持对应用性能数据进行追踪和聚合。在OpenTelemetry中,开发者可以将追踪数据导出到Jaeger中,实现数据的聚合和分析。
案例:某互联网公司的开发者使用Jaeger结合OpenTelemetry,成功实现了对应用性能数据的追踪和分析,提高了应用的稳定性。
- Zipkin
Zipkin是一款开源的分布式追踪系统,它支持对应用性能数据进行追踪和聚合。在OpenTelemetry中,开发者可以将追踪数据导出到Zipkin中,实现数据的聚合和分析。
案例:某医疗健康平台的开发者使用Zipkin结合OpenTelemetry,成功实现了对应用性能数据的追踪和分析,提高了平台的可用性。
- OpenSearch
OpenSearch是一款开源的搜索引擎,它支持对大量数据进行索引和搜索。在OpenTelemetry中,开发者可以将聚合后的数据导出到OpenSearch中,实现数据的长期存储和搜索。
案例:某教育平台的开发者使用OpenSearch结合OpenTelemetry,将应用性能数据存储在OpenSearch中,便于团队进行历史数据分析和问题排查。
三、总结
OpenTelemetry中文版的数据聚合工具丰富多样,开发者可以根据实际需求选择合适的工具。通过这些工具,开发者可以轻松地收集、处理和分析应用性能数据,提高应用的性能和稳定性。在实际应用中,开发者可以根据案例借鉴经验,不断优化和改进数据聚合方案。
猜你喜欢:分布式追踪